The National Disaster Management Authority has issued directives to all relevant department to remain alert in wake of rains and snowfall in upper parts of the country from next week.According to a weather alert, rains with snowfall have been forecast in Khyber Pakhtunkhwa, Gilgit Baltistan, Murree, Galyat and Nathia Gali, causing blockade of roads and landsliding.The NDMA has also instructed the Provincial Disaster Management Authority to remain alert and ensure evacuation of people and tourists from the affected areas.The PDMA has also been directed to ensure deployment of heavy machinery rescue teams in the areas that could be hit land sliding and flashfloods.Source: Radio Pakistan
